Chrome is a very big hammer— and the theora support is very spotty at times... I'd personally prefer to encourage people to install Firefox if we're going to browser install route, though it's not as cute a hack as the chrome frame. There is, however, an even better targeted solution. The Ogg directshow plugins include an activex implementation of the video tag. It needs some slightly special markup to activate it. It's still very new and feature complete but it has been advancing at a reasonable pace. There is an older announcement for it here: http://cristianadam.blogspot.com/2010/02/ie-tag-take-two.html (but it has since advanced, and now has controls and such).
